El Ghazi remains the quintessential high-volume enigma, a player who occupies the awkward space between a traditional winger and a modern focal point in the Stars League. While his 0.15 goals per 90 suggests a lack of clinical edge, his shot volume is elite, firing 3.83 attempts per 90 to rank among the top 10% of the league’s attackers. He is an aerial anomaly; winning 3.83 headers per 90 puts him in the top 5% of his peers, transforming him into a vital outlet for direct play. The counterintuitive reality is that despite his reputation as a flair player, his value currently lies in his physical graft and pressing intensity rather than his dribbling, which has slowed to a league-average crawl.
